The sound of French house is heavily reliant on vintage gear. Rather than using digital emulations, Wiltshire took the Starlight pack to in London to run the audio through a legendary SSL 4000 G Series console . This is the same style of desk used by French house icons like Cassius, known for imparting "weight and clarity" to house music.
